The Deer Park at Hoar Cross

Discover the Tranquil Beauty of The Deer Park at Hoar Cross:

Situated within a leisurely 30-minute walk from our cottage, The Deer Park offers a captivating escape into nature. This enchanting destination seamlessly blends serene landscapes, delightful wildlife, and a variety of amenities to create a perfect day out. The venue is pet friendly and you can eat with your furry friends on the outdoor terrace area.

Wildlife Encounters and Alpaca Delights:

Deer Park is home to a variety of wild deer, adding a touch of wildlife wonder to your visit. Additionally, the presence of charming alpacas enhances the enchanting atmosphere, offering a unique and memorable experience for visitors of all ages.

Delightful Breakfasts and Lunches:

For a delightful culinary experience, Cafe Linhay at The Deer Park boasts a menu of scrumptious breakfast and lunch options. Savour the flavours of locally sourced ingredients, enhancing your day with a taste of the region's culinary treasures. We’ve tried the Sunday roast and we highly recommend!

Coffee Breaks Amidst Nature:

Whether you're exploring the grounds or simply enjoying a leisurely stroll, Deer Park invites you to pause for a coffee break. Their inviting café provides the perfect spot to relax, recharge, and take in the natural beauty surrounding you.

Locally Sourced Goodies and Unique Finds:

Extend your visit by exploring the on-site Russells butcher and farm shop, offering a selection of locally sourced products. Additionally, indulge in a bit of retail therapy at the shop featuring local homewares, Portfolio Photographic, Twenty Two Tanning Studio, Hayley Goodhead Artist and Mina and Frens a doggy store offering natural pet products.
